**Ticket VAULT-LOCKOUT: Snapshot test baselines inaccessible**

Welcome, new folks. The Brimshaw secrets vault holding our snapshot-test signing key locked itself after three failed auth attempts, so UI component snapshots for Fernleaf can't be re-baselined. Do not delete stale snapshots as a workaround — diffs will cascade. Instead, unseal the vault from the admin console, carefully confirming the environment is staging, not prod. Unsealing requires the recovery passphrase shown below.

unlock words, hahaf-fajeg: quenmir-belius

### Key Ceremony Checklist — Item 7: Broker Upgrade Cutover

Before upgrading the Larkspur message broker from v4 to v5, the support team must confirm both signing custodians are present and the old queue snapshots are sealed. Once the ceremony lead verifies the snapshot hashes aloud, unlock the escrow drive to retrieve the migration keys. The drive accepts only the ceremony recovery passphrase, recorded immediately below this item.

unlock words, bawef-kahap: sorax-sorir-quenys-aldok

Checklist item 7 — Canary gating (Fernhollow deploy pipeline). Plugin authors: your release is promoted only after the canary cohort runs clean for 60 minutes — error rate under 0.5%, no new crash signatures, and latency within 10% of baseline. If any gate trips, the rollout halts automatically and you must resubmit. Confirm your canary candidate matches the token shown below.

pipeline stamp: htk4_66df

## Authentication

The Scrapwarden sweeper runs against the Holloway resource registry every six hours. On-call: if a sweep stalls, check token validity first — expired credentials cause silent no-ops, not errors. Tokens are scoped to delete-orphaned only; no write access elsewhere. Manual sweeps require the same credential. Rotate after any manual use from a laptop. Current sweeper key follows.

service key, tafof-bageg: kto7_3d2pBYI